Description
This classic macaroni salad is a creamy, tangy, and colorful side dish featuring elbow macaroni, crunchy vegetables, and a sweet and tangy dressing. Perfect for picnics, barbecues, or potlucks, it is easy to prepare and loved by everyone.
Ingredients
Salad
- 4 cups uncooked elbow macaroni
- 2 stalks celery, chopped
- 1 large onion, chopped
- 1 green bell pepper, seeded and chopped
- ¼ cup grated carrot (Optional)
- 2 tablespoons chopped pimento peppers (Optional)
Dressing
- 1 cup mayonnaise
- ⅔ cup white sugar, or to taste
- ¼ cup distilled white vinegar
- 2 ½ tablespoons prepared yellow mustard
- 1 ½ teaspoons salt
- ½ teaspoon ground black pepper
Instructions
- Gather Ingredients: Collect all the ingredients listed for the salad and dressing to ensure a smooth cooking process.
- Cook Macaroni: Bring a large pot of lightly salted water to a boil. Add the elbow macaroni and cook, stirring occasionally, until tender but still firm to the bite, about 8 minutes. Drain the pasta and rinse it under cold water to stop the cooking and cool it down.
- Prepare Dressing and Combine: In a large bowl, mix together the mayonnaise, white sugar, distilled white vinegar, prepared yellow mustard, salt, and ground black pepper. Add the cooked and cooled macaroni to the dressing and stir to coat well.
- Add Vegetables: Stir in the chopped celery, onion, green bell pepper, grated carrot, and chopped pimento peppers to the macaroni and dressing mixture evenly.
- Chill: Refrigerate the assembled macaroni salad for at least 4 hours, preferably overnight, to allow the flavors to meld and the salad to chill thoroughly before serving.
Notes
- For best flavor, refrigerate the salad overnight to let the dressing fully penetrate the pasta and vegetables.
- Use mayonnaise with a good tang for best results.
- Optional vegetables like grated carrot and pimentos add color and flavor but can be omitted if preferred.
- Adjust sugar quantity depending on your taste for sweetness.
- This salad is best served cold and should be kept refrigerated until ready to serve.
